BY THE PRESIDENT OF THE UNITED STATES.


Whereas by an act entitled "An act providing for the sale of the tract
of land at the lower rapids of Sandusky River," passed on the 27th day
of April, 1816, it was enacted that all the lands in the said tract,
except the reservations made in the said act, should be offered for
sale to the highest bidder at Wooster, in the State of Ohio, under the
direction of the register of the land office and the receiver of public
moneys at Wooster, and on such day or days as shall, by a public
proclamation of the President of the United States, be designated for
that purpose; and

Whereas by an act entitled "An act providing for the sale of the tract
of land at the British fort at the Miami of the Lake, at the foot of the
rapids, and for other purposes," passed the 27th day of April, 1816, it
was enacted that all the land contained in the said tract, except the
reservations and exceptions made in the said act, should be offered for
sale to the highest bidder at Wooster, in the State of Ohio, under the
direction of the register of the land office and the receiver of public
moneys at Wooster, and on such day or days as shall, by a public
proclamation of the President of the United States, be designated for
that purpose:
